What Makes a Great Bubble Developer for Italian Projects?
Not every Bubble developer is created equal. Italy’s digital product market has specific demands: multilingual support, GDPR compliance (essential across the EU), integration with local payment processors like Nexi and Satispay, and an understanding of European data residency requirements. Finding a developer who ticks all these boxes — at a price that doesn’t wipe out your runway — is the real challenge.
Here’s what you should be evaluating when shortlisting any Bubble developer in Italy or abroad:
Bubble.io Certification
Only hire certified Bubble developers. Certification proves platform depth — not just surface-level drag-and-drop familiarity.
API & Plugin Expertise
Your app will need third-party integrations. A great developer knows how to wire up REST APIs, Stripe, Zapier, and custom plugins flawlessly.
GDPR Compliance Know-How
EU regulations are non-negotiable. Your developer must build with privacy-by-design principles baked into the architecture from day one.
UX & Responsive Design
Beautiful, functional design matters. Italian founders and their users expect polished, mobile-friendly interfaces — not clunky templates.
Performance Optimization
Slow apps lose users. An experienced Bubble developer knows how to optimize workflows, database queries, and page load times for speed.
Clear Communication
Time zones and language gaps can sink projects. Look for a developer with a proven communication process and structured project management.
How to Hire a Bubble Developer for Your Italian Business — Step by Step
Hiring the wrong developer — whether local or remote — is one of the most costly mistakes a founder can make. Here’s a proven process for finding and vetting the right Bubble.io partner for your Italian project in 2026.
Define Your Product Scope First
Before you talk to any developer, map out your core user journeys, the features you need at launch, and the integrations your app will require. Vague briefs produce vague quotes — and scope creep that destroys timelines.
Request a Discovery or Scoping Session
Any professional Bubble developer should offer a structured discovery process before writing a single line of logic. Review Their Portfolio for Comparable Work
Ask to see Bubble apps they’ve built that are similar in complexity to yours — especially marketplace builds, SaaS dashboards, or client portals. Live URLs are more convincing than screenshots.
Evaluate Communication and Project Management
Ask how they handle revisions, status updates, and scope changes. A reliable agency will use tools like Notion or Linear, give you regular updates, and involve you in key decisions — not disappear for weeks at a time.
Start With a Paid Pilot or MVP Phase
Rather than committing to a full build upfront, structure an initial phase to validate the developer’s quality of work, communication, and speed. If the relationship is solid, scale from there confidently.
